1. What is the Arc Length of Cycloid?

The arc length of a cycloid is the distance along the curved path of a single arch of the cycloid. A cycloid is the curve traced by a point on the rim of a circular wheel as the wheel rolls along a straight line without slipping.

5. Frequently Asked Questions (FAQ)

Q1: What is the relationship between base length and arc length?
A: The arc length is proportional to the base length, with a constant factor of 4/π.

Q2: Can this formula be used for partial cycloid arcs?
A: No, this formula calculates the arc length for a complete single arch of the cycloid.

Q3: How is the base length related to the generating circle?
A: The base length equals the circumference of the generating circle (2πr), where r is the radius.

Q4: What are practical applications of cycloids?
A: Cycloids are used in gear design, pendulum clocks, and various mechanical systems where smooth motion is required.

Q5: Is the cycloid arc length longer than its base length?
A: Yes, since 4/π ≈ 1.273, the arc length is about 27.3% longer than the base length.
